Call for participation in the 39th Khwarizmi International Award (KIA)

 

Khwarizmi International Award (KIA) is held annually by the Iranian Research Organisation for Science and Technology (IROST), the host of IORA RCSTT. Established in 1987, the Khwarizmi International Award recognizes outstanding achievements of researchers, innovators, and inventors from around the world, celebrating their significant contributions to various fields of science and technology. The award is supported by several leading international organizations, including WIPO, UNESCO, UNIDO, APCTT, TWAS, COMSATS, and COMSTECH. Winners receive a cash prize, trophy, and certificate.
